Working Principles

MIC2775-28BM5-TR is a linear voltage regulator that uses a pass transistor to regulate the output voltage. It operates by comparing the reference voltage with the feedback voltage from the output, adjusting the pass transistor accordingly to maintain a constant output voltage.
